The Risk Program Management Office is a unique role that sits at the intersection of Operations, Go To Market (GTM), and Risk Compliance teams. Our mission is to enable users to seamlessly meet evolving compliance standards in a complex regulatory environment by bringing the right set of cross-functional stakeholders to enable their success. As an enablement function, we work with many teams including Operations, Product, Eng, GTM, and others. Today, the scope is largely ensuring the overall success of Onboarding Refresh Requirements (ORRs), over time, we expect to take on more ownership of risk-wide, forever programs outside of ORRs.
